The "v(^∀^*)" emote, also known as the "Happy Greeting" emote, is a popular Japanese emoticon used to express joy and excitement. It features a smiling face with closed eyes and raised hands forming a "V" shape. The "v" represents victory or peace, while the raised hands indicate celebration or greeting. The emoticon is often used in online communication, particularly in social media, messaging apps, and forums.
